Positive Injury Update for Terry McLaurin

An encouraging update has emerged regarding the injury of Washington Commanders’ star wide receiver Terry McLaurin, lifting the spirits of fans and teammates alike. NFL insider reports indicate that McLaurin, who suffered a hamstring injury during the team’s recent matchup against the Las Vegas Raiders, will not require surgery.

Contract and Performance Context

McLaurin made headlines earlier this season after securing a substantial contract extension, a move that followed a brief holdout during training camp. Despite the financial commitment, his performance has not yet matched the expectations set by his new deal. In the first three games of the season, he has caught just 10 passes, accumulating 149 yards without finding the end zone. His best performance came last week against the Raiders, where he managed to surpass 50 receiving yards.

Medical Evaluation and Outlook

Following the injury, McLaurin sought an evaluation from Dr. William C. Meyers, a renowned specialist in core muscle injuries. The prognosis from this assessment is optimistic, as it revealed that surgery would not be necessary. This news, shared by NFL Network’s Mike Garafolo, is a significant relief for both McLaurin and the Commanders, as it opens the door for a quicker return to the field.
